Edgar Allen Poe lived here
Horror writer and poet Edgar Allen Poe lived here as a young man
Location: 172 Stoke Newington Church Street, Hackney, N16 0JL
Description: After attending the Manor School at Stoke Newington, fledgling writer and poet Poe attended the Reverend John Bransby’s Manor House boarding school in the fall of 1818.
The American writer Edgar Allan Poe was famous for his horror stories like ‘The Fall of the House Of Usher’ and ‘The Tell-tale Heart’.
